Understanding Self-Regulation: A Foundation for Success

Self-regulation, the conscious management of thoughts and feelings, is a vital skill that enables children to navigate the challenges they face daily. From disagreements with friends to academic setbacks, self-regulation empowers students to handle diverse situations with resilience and composure.

Engaging Practices for Developing Self-Regulation Skills

Practicing Intentional Breathing: Teach children the power of deep breaths as an immediate tool for self-regulation. Creative approaches like “animal breaths” or using bubbles add an element of fun to this calming practice.

Reading Books: Visualization plays a crucial role in children’s learning. Integrate age-appropriate books into bedtime routines, offering relatable stories that illustrate the self-regulation process.

Sleep Routine Adjustment: Acknowledge the impact of proper sleep on a child’s development. Implementing a consistent bedtime routine, reducing electronics, and incorporating a bedtime story contribute to better emotional regulation.

Board Games: Age-appropriate board games provide an excellent platform for learning to follow directions, take turns, and manage emotions when faced with challenges – essential skills for self-regulation.

Gauging Emotions: A feelings thermometer serves as a practical visual aid, empowering individuals to pinpoint and articulate their emotions effectively. Widely employed in therapeutic settings, this tool becomes particularly valuable for children, aiding them in comprehending and expressing their emotional states. Utilizing a feelings thermometer can be instrumental in cultivating emotional intelligence from an early age for students. As children use this tool to navigate and understand their feelings, it becomes a stepping stone for developing essential coping mechanisms, fostering emotional growth throughout their formative years.

Taking a Break: Recognize the importance of breaks, not just for physical activity but as a necessary pause for a child’s developing brain. Playtime, outdoor activities, or rest time are effective strategies.

Imagination and Role-Playing: Engage children in role-playing scenarios, giving them agency in addressing emotional challenges. This imaginative practice allows them to navigate and understand their feelings in a safe environment.

Encourage Prosocial Behaviors: Encouraging prosocial behaviors, like acts of kindness and consideration, is crucial for children’s growth. By positively reinforcing these actions, we help lay the foundation for self-regulation, empowering young minds to understand and navigate their emotions while fostering positive social interactions.

What is game-based learning?

Game-based learning is a teaching method that uses the power of games to define and support learning outcomes. Games can help students learn new concepts, develop important skills, and practice what they’ve learned in a fun and interactive way.

How do we use game-based learning at Kathmandu BernHardt?

We implement game-based learning in a variety of ways. For example, we use educational games to teach students about different subjects, such as math, science, and history. We also use games to help students develop important skills, such as problem-solving, critical thinking, and teamwork.

Here are some specific examples of how we use game-based learning in our classrooms:

In math class, we use the game Prodigy to help students learn about math concepts such as addition, subtraction, multiplication, and division. In science class, we use the game Minecraft to help students learn about different scientific concepts, such as the solar system, the human body, and the water cycle. In history class, we use the game Civilization VI to help students learn about different historical periods and civilizations.
There are many benefits to game-based learning. For example, games can help students to:

  1. Be more engaged and motivated in their learning
  2. Learn new concepts and skills more effectively
  3. Develop important skills such as problem-solving, critical thinking, and teamwork
  4. Be more creative and innovative
  5. Have more fun in school

What are 21st Century Skills?

21st-century skills are the skills and competencies that students need to succeed in the modern world. They include critical thinking and problem-solving, creativity and innovation, communication and collaboration, digital literacy and information fluency, global and cultural awareness, flexibility and adaptability, leadership and initiative, social and cross-cultural skills, and productivity and accountability.

Why are 21st Century Skills Important?

21st-century skills are important for a number of reasons. First, they are essential for success in the modern workplace. The jobs of the future will require workers who can think critically, solve problems creatively, communicate effectively, and collaborate with others. Second, 21st-century skills are important for civic engagement. In a globalized world, citizens need to be able to understand different cultures and perspectives and work together to solve common problems. Third, 21st-century skills are important for personal development. They help students become more self-aware, responsible, and adaptable.
